5 Invisible Injection Methods

Method Description Best For
White Text Keywords in white color on white background General ATS optimization
Tiny Font Text at 0.1pt size (invisible to naked eye) Maximum keyword density
Margin Placement Keywords positioned in document margins Clean, separated approach
Background Layer Separate invisible PDF layer Complex layouts
Transparent Text Nearly transparent text overlay Subtle integration

Available Options

Option Description Example
--keywords, -k Comma-separated keywords to inject --keywords "python,aws,docker"
--output, -o Output PDF path --output enhanced_resume.pdf
--methods, -m Injection methods to use --methods "white_text,margin"
--debug Make invisible text slightly visible for testing --debug
--help Show help message --help

How It Works

The Science Behind Invisible Keywords

ATS systems extract all text from PDFs, including text that's invisible to human readers. Our tool leverages this by strategically placing keywords using methods that are:

  • Detectable by ATS: Text extraction algorithms find them
  • Invisible to humans: Won't interfere with your resume's appearance
  • Format-preserving: Original layout remains untouched

Technical Implementation

  1. PDF Analysis: Extract existing text and analyze document structure
  2. Strategic Placement: Position keywords using advanced PDF overlay techniques
  3. Invisibility Application: Apply chosen methods (tiny fonts, white text, etc.)
  4. Quality Verification: Ensure keywords are detectable but invisible
  5. Format Preservation: Merge with original while maintaining all formatting
